Index: src/x64/disasm-x64.cc |
diff --git a/src/x64/disasm-x64.cc b/src/x64/disasm-x64.cc |
index 3845ab8436935c72f188385cdfa5edd02abf1282..83f34d07a0bad5b7cea7799e1ef061b488bbb2c1 100644 |
--- a/src/x64/disasm-x64.cc |
+++ b/src/x64/disasm-x64.cc |
@@ -1249,6 +1249,10 @@ int DisassemblerX64::AVXInstruction(byte* data) { |
AppendToBuffer("vucomiss %s,", NameOfXMMRegister(regop)); |
current += PrintRightXMMOperand(current); |
break; |
+ case 0x50: |
+ AppendToBuffer("vmovmskps %s,", NameOfCPURegister(regop)); |
+ current += PrintRightXMMOperand(current); |
+ break; |
case 0x54: |
AppendToBuffer("vandps %s,%s,", NameOfXMMRegister(regop), |
NameOfXMMRegister(vvvv)); |